When engaging these agencies, retail clients benefit from Manchester’s robust infrastructure, including studio spaces like Sharp Projects, and access to local acting talent through casting agencies such as Lola Hamilton Casting. Furthermore, many of these production houses are experienced in handling the specific demands of TV advertising for retail: tight turnaround times for seasonal campaigns, product-focused cinematography, and compliance with retail pricing regulations (e.g., ASA guidelines on price comparisons). To confirm suitability, potential clients should request case studies or showreels that explicitly demonstrate previous TV advertising work for the retail sector, as not all generalist video production agencies have this niche expertise. A thorough briefing and pre-production consultation will ensure alignment with the retailer’s target demographic, shelf impact requirements, and broadcast platform (e.g., ITV, Channel 4, or Sky).
